Free Small Food Business Start-Up Seminar 29th Jan in Dublin
When: January 29th, 8:00am – 12:30pm
Where: Chartered Accountants House, 47-49 Pearse Street, Dublin 2
When starting a small food business, the food safety requirements can seem overwhelming for a small business. To assist this type of business, the Food Safety Authority of Ireland (FSAI) is organising a free half day seminar which will explain all the requirements needed to get your business off the ground and to comply with all the relevant food safety legislation.
If you have/work in a small food business or you are thinking of setting up a food business, this event will provide answers to the questions you may have in relation to food business registration, the inspection service, food safety training, labelling, food safety management systems, recall and traceability and new product development.
